Ranger Buzz,

My first jump was a perfect as you could expect, using the T-11 helped.

on Sunday we did 1 t-11 jump (hollywood).
on Monday we did 3 t-10 jumps(hollywood).
on Tuesday we did 1 t-10 jump (combat equipment).

All in all my jumps were good. i always had decent landings. Airborne school is done and RASP is in two months!!!! Time to kick my training up a notch.
